Our beloved mother, grandmother and great grandmother, Ada Lucille Balling Landon, 84, passed away at Logan, Utah on Monday, April 26, 2004. Lucille was born August 24, 1919, in Shelley, Idaho to Max A. and Clara M. Balling. She had one sister, Maxine. Her childhood and school years was spent in Shelley, Idaho. She married Gale Harvey Landon on July 3, 1938. Their marriage was later solemnized on February 25, 1948 in the Idaho Falls LDS temple. They became parents to five children, three daughters and two sons. Lucille was a lifelong, faithful member of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. She served in many positions for the church, including the Relief Society, Primary, Sunday School, and Mutual organizations. She also helped in community positions of PTA president and 4-H sewing instructor. She worked at Sears, LDS Hospital Idaho Falls and Bingham Memorial Blackfoot
for many years. Her specialties included sewing, cooking, crafts, stained glass, and BIG family Sunday and Holiday dinners. She was always very thoughtful of everyone?friends, family, relatives. She especially loved her grandchildren.
